Why a Veg Diet is Great for Your Skin
Vegetarian foods are packed with v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ants that combat skin issues such as dryness, dullness, and premature aging. Unlike processed foods, fresh fruits, vegetables, nuts, and seeds provide your skin with the nourishment it craves.
Essential Nutrients for Healthy Skin
To keep your skin glowing, include these nutrients in your daily vegetarian diet:
Vitamin C
Benefits: Boosts collagen production, reduces wrinkles, and enhances skin elasticity.
Sources: Oranges, lemons, strawberries, bell peppers, and spinach.
Vitamin E
Benefits: Protects against UV damage and keeps skin hydrated.
Sources: Almonds, sunflower seeds, avocados, and peanuts.
Omega-3 Fatty Acids
Benefits: Keeps skin soft and prevents inflammation.
Sources: Flaxseeds, chia seeds, walnuts, and soybeans.
Zinc
Benefits: Aids in healing acne and reducing inflammation.
Sources: Pumpkin seeds, chickpeas, lentils, and cashews.
Antioxidants
Benefits: Fight free radicals, reducing signs of aging.
Sources: Blueberries, dark chocolate, green tea, and pomegranate.
Sample Veg Diet Plan for Glowing Skin
Morning
Warm lemon water to flush out toxins.
A bowl of oatmeal topped with fresh berries and nuts.
Mid-Morning Snack
A handful of mixed seeds (flax, sunflower, chia) or a green smoothie.
Lunch
A colorful salad with spinach, carrots, tomatoes, cucumbers, and olive oil dressing.
A serving of lentils or chickpeas with whole-grain bread or rice.
Evening Snack
A cup of green tea and a few pieces of dark chocolate (70% or higher cocoa).
Dinner
Stir-fried vegetables with tofu or paneer, seasoned with turmeric and herbs.
A side of quinoa or brown rice.
Before Bed
A glass of warm almond milk with a pinch of turmeric.
Hydration: A Key to Radiant Skin
Alongside your diet, staying hydrated is crucial. Aim for 8-10 glasses of water daily, and include hydrating foods like cucumbers, watermelon, and celery.
Lifestyle Tips to Complement Your Diet
Regular Exercise: Enhances blood circulation for a natural glow.
Adequate Sleep: Ensures skin repair and rejuvenation.
Avoid Processed Foods: They can trigger acne and dullness.
